.AuthShell_shell__RpKKi{width:min(100%,440px);margin:32px auto 64px;display:flex;flex-direction:column;gap:24px}.AuthShell_header__7F2eh{text-align:center;display:flex;flex-direction:column;gap:6px}.AuthShell_eyebrow__RqGb0{margin:0;font-size:.75rem;font-weight:800;letter-spacing:.12em;text-transform:uppercase;color:var(--gold-deep,var(--gold))}.AuthShell_title__71nyW{margin:0;font-size:1.65rem;font-weight:900;letter-spacing:-.01em;color:var(--ink);line-height:1.15}.AuthShell_subtitle__jLzh0{margin:0;font-size:.95rem;line-height:1.45;color:var(--text-muted,var(--ink));max-width:38ch;align-self:center}.AuthShell_subtitle__jLzh0 a{color:var(--gold-deep,var(--gold));text-decoration:underline;text-underline-offset:2px}.AuthShell_body__Mq098{display:flex;flex-direction:column;gap:16px}.AuthShell_divider__F31iO{display:flex;align-items:center;gap:12px;font-size:.7rem;font-weight:800;letter-spacing:.18em;text-transform:uppercase;color:var(--text-muted,var(--ink));opacity:.7;margin:4px 0}.AuthShell_divider__F31iO:after,.AuthShell_divider__F31iO:before{content:"";flex:1 1;height:1px;background:var(--line)}.AuthShell_divider__F31iO span{flex-shrink:0}.AuthShell_footer__cBwVE{text-align:center;font-size:.85rem;color:var(--text-muted,var(--ink));border-top:1px solid var(--line);padding-top:16px}.AuthShell_footer__cBwVE a{color:var(--gold-deep,var(--gold));text-decoration:underline;text-underline-offset:2px}